Sankara Eye Care - 1 Million Undergo Free Eye Surgeries
Sankara eye care hospital celebrated the completion of one million free "vision
restoration surgeries" a project that mainly benefited rural poor who do
not have access to eye care facilities.
SECI founder and Managing Trustee Dr. R V Ramani Said the project has covered nearly 1.34 lakh rural folks in karnataka. "Providing quality eye care services to rural population has been on of the important goals we set for ourselves when we established SECI nearly three decades agao" Ramani added.
